Supercapacitors, also known as ultracapacitors and electric double layer capacitors (EDLC), are capacitors with capacitance values greater than any other capacitor type available today. Supercapacitors are breakthrough energy storage and delivery devices that offer millions of times more capacitance than traditional capacitors.
Supercapacitors have surfaced as a promising technology to store electrical energy and bridge the gap between a conventional capacitor and a battery. This chapter reviews various fabrication practices deployed in the development of supercapacitor electrodes and devices.
Supercapacitor technology has received a lot of funding in the last few years because it has the potential to drastically alter the energy storage business. A supercapacitor differs from other types of capacitors due to its large surface area and thin dielectric layer between the electrodes.
It is hoped that supercapacitors will power devices in the future. Future hybrid electric automobiles and other electrical infrastructure will benefit from these parts. Improving supercapacitors' energy and power densities is essential to tap into their potential fully.
Available in a wide range of sizes, capacitance and modular configurations, supercapacitors can cost-effectively supplement and extend battery life, or in some cases, replace batteries altogether. What makes supercapacitors different from other capacitor types are the electrodes used in these capacitors.
